I was aware s/he was very poorly. As has been said s/he had nasty manipulative moments butter s/he leaves behind so much diverse masterpieces with TG and PTV. And then the bands that came from that (Coil, Current 93, Zos Kia et all).

I first got into PTV early 1988 and found me very busy getting their monthly installments of Live LPs which were happening then (never made it releasing all 23 in thee series butter they did make it into Thee Guinness Book Ov Records for releasing the most amount of albums in one year around that time). I then sought out the earlier albums and was totally immersed in "Dreams Less Sweet" - a truly original otherworldly nothing quite like it album. Would get into TG butter not to thee extent ov PTV, butter retrospectively TG just made what was happening with punk so tame ...

Only saw PTV live once in Glasgow later in 1988 when they were losing their "hyperdelic" style to a more acid house hybrid thing. Pondered on going to thee TG Camber Sands re-union but never made it.

A huge influence on me musically and philosophy. Just so much of a legacy.
